Democracy and Finance in China : : A Study in the Development of Fiscal Systems and Ideals / / Kinn Wei Shaw.

A study of Chinese finance discussing the probable influence of Chinese fiscal philosophy on the fiscal psychology of the Chinese people and interpreting the sociological phases of Chinese finance by examining the political or economic changes that accompanied fiscal reforms.
